If you fill two esspresso cups at the same time it should be the correct size. But if it is weak, see below...
For one cup, press the small coffee button to start. Press the button again when the desired amount of espresso is in the cup to stop the flow. if it is too watery but the correct amount see below.

If the espresso is too weak push the coffee grinds slide switch inside one notch finer and make another 3 cups. If the flavor does not get strong in 3 cups then there is an anomaly happening. The brew unit upper filter has gunk clogged behind it to a point where the pressure (230psi) of hot water trying to get through the gunk pierces a small channel through only a portion of the filter screen. All the water is running through only 4 or 5 holes in the filter screen. This eddy allows hot water to pass most of the grinds without extracting flavor. It's the same as if you clogged a sink strainer then pushed the blockage off part of the strainer. The water goes around the coffee not through it. The path of least resistance.

Remove the upside down stainless steel filter on the brew unit- Remove the screw using the allen key that came with the machine. It goes through the little finger nut on the top of the brew unit. Turn it counter-clockwise (lefty loosy) and the filter will come off from underside. The area behind the filter screen has to be cleaned of any coffee residues. Also check thew creme valve. It is under spring tension accessible from the top of the brew unit by removing two screws holding the long pipe on top. be careful not to let the spring shoot out and loose the creme valve. It looks like a plastic rivet on the other end of the spring. Clean out the entire channel by rinsing. Use a pipe cleaner for dried on grinds.

Note: the finer you set the grinds the quicker it clogs the filters. Increase the use of cleaning tablets when you grind finer coffee. A clogged brew unit is almost impossible to clean even for the most handy of people and the last I checked a new brew unit is well over 200 bucks! Good luck!

Miele CVA615 coffee machine. When it dispenses coffee, or when I run a Rinse, hot water also comes out the hot water spout.

The hot water solenoid valve stuck open, the hot water and the coffee side share the same pump - and the same heater. The solenoid is the only means of Separating the two

Miele coffee maker 615 sat for a couple yrs, message to expel air, hear light motor humming but no water through the hot-water or steam nozzle. Ran descale, nothing and now stuck in "rinse system".

If you hear the light humming, that is the water pump - no water from the hot water dispenser usually means the pump is shot - sitting dry for a long period will cause the seals to dry out and the pump cant not pull the water

My miele coffee maker CVA 4070 dispensing tubes are clogged

I had this problem ... you need to remove the dispenser from the rear of the door. Then once removed clean in running water. Its a sealed unit but you can squirt high pressure water inside to dislodge the coffee sludge. When clean .. fill with water and make sure the 2 spouts drain evenly. regards

I have a miele cva620 ind it displays expel air.. what shall i do? how can i do it?

FIll the water tank.

Turn the program selector to "ON with light" and place containers below the hot water dispenser and the steam nozzle.

Press the hot water button, turn the steam selector counterclockwise and let water run out until it streams steadily.

Press the hot water button again.
Turn the steam selector to "o" to shut off the water.

That should solve the problem
